Definitions | parallelism |
| noun
- The state or condition of being parallel; agreement in direction, tendency, or character.
- Agreement or similarity; resemblance; correspondence; analogy; likeness.
- A parallel position; the relation of parallels.
- (grammar) The juxtaposition of two or more identical or equivalent syntactic constructions, especially those expressing the same sentiment with slight modifications, introduced for rhetorical effect.
- (philosophy) The doctrine that matter and mind do not causally interact but that physiological events in the brain or body nonetheless occur simultaneously with matching events in the mind.
